Written Answers. - House Property Revenue.

Frank Crowley

Ceist:

79 Mr. Crowley asked the Minister for Justice the number of houses sold by his Department in (1) County Cork and (2) the remainder of the country in 1989, 1990 and to date in 1991; and the total amount of money which was raised as a result.

The number of houses vested in the Minister for Justice which were sold in County Cork in 1989, 1990 and in 1991, to date, were one, one and nil respectively. In the same periods the number of such houses which were sold in the rest of the country were six, one and one. The houses were sold through the Office of Public Works and the total amount of money raised was £127,555.

The above figures do not include sales of properties, such as Garda stations, which were not vested in the Minister for Justice. Figures relating to such sales and the figures above for 1989 and 1990 were included in figures given by the Minister for Finance in reply to a parliamentary question on state property sales on 18 April 1991 (columns 514 to 521).
